Organized by Temasek Polytechnic, the Skills Certificate in Pet Care & Management (Companion Animals) course targets pet retail shop personnel and those working in the industry, with the aim of imparting skills and knowledge important for responsible animal care and welfare.
This was a good opportunity for us to get the pet retail industry on our side. We wanted to help pet shop owners and staff understand that they play a vital role in educating potential pet owners who come to their stores. ...

While our typical canine family members bring us immeasurable happiness through play and companionship, some dogs provide invaluable service to humans by performing very demanding jobs for most of their lives. They work hard just like the rest of us. Guide dogs, one of the most well-known types of working dogs, are trained to know the difference between work and play, and help the visually impaired get around in the world. We received a call earlier this year in January, asking us to pick up a pet dog for euthanasia. When our Animal Rescue Officer arrived on the scene, he found that the dog had a huge maggot wound on its face. The dog was rushed back to our shelter for treatment and our inspector was alerted. We removed as many of the maggots as we could, and our consultant vet found that the surrounding tissue and bone structures were very badly damaged. Quinn came to us with a horrible skin condition. Found wandering around East Coast Park, Quinn had lost most of her hair and her sensitive raw skin was left exposed. We advertised in the Straits Times and kept a look out for her owner, but they never came.

Come December 2014, we'll be making a big move to our new home in Choa Chu Kang. The new facility will allow us to house more dogs, cats, rabbits and other animals, and enable us to provide better care for the animals. Our new home will include a rehabilitation centre, an animal therapy pool, an exercise and agility course for our animals, socialisation areas for prospective adopters and animals, and an area specially designed for our education programmes.
